WebThe Department for Work and Pensions (DWP) amended legislation, with effect from 1 July 2024 to enable nurses, occupational therapists, pharmacists and physiotherapists to certify fit notes in addition to doctors (these five professions are referred to in this guidance as healthcare professionals - HCPs). WebWhere a fit note states “may be fit for work” but the employer and employee cannot agree upon measures to facilitate return to work, the note is to be regarded as “not fit for work” and a GP cannot be requested to submit a new fit note.
